Your New Workplace
Crown Law is the in-house law firm for the Queensland Government dedicated to supporting the State in achieving its priorities and meeting its legal obligations. At Crown Law, you will be part of a talented and purpose-driven team, working on some of the most novel and complex matters in the public sector that helps shape the future of Queensland. With opportunities for meaningful work, mentorship and long-term development, it’s a unique and rewarding place to grow.

Your New Team:
With about 40 people including lawyers, paralegals and secretarial staff the Workplace Law team is one of the largest in the State. It brings together lawyers from diverse backgrounds: top-tier and national firms, government, industry and long-standing Crown Law practitioners.

The team covers the full spectrum of workplace law, from industrial disputes, applications and union matters, to discrimination and harassment complaints, to WorkCover reviews and appeals. For a Senior Lawyer, this means exposure to a wide variety of challenging, high-profile matters that have real impact across Queensland.

Your New Role
We are currently seeking two Senior Lawyers to join the Workplace Law team. In these roles, you will provide legal advice and representation on a range of workplace law matters. You will conduct your own matters with independence, while also supporting more senior lawyers on the most complex cases.
